Output 625aa1ae0cabfc103b0b34166a7816f78adab3ab9314a0c36f7459d1168482ee:1

value
17256484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ba4cf4c10eeeabe6b9ee1efdc4feabaad2a571f4 OP_EQUAL
address
3Jg5oE3gjninQg4cnissM9WPoRbfNGiX2j
transaction
625aa1ae0cabfc103b0b34166a7816f78adab3ab9314a0c36f7459d1168482ee
spent
true